A protective coating of proper type for existing conditions will prevent deterioration of the metal. Pipe laid underground is subject to soil stress, erosion, electrolysis, and chemical, physical, galvanic, and bacteriological action. It is essential, therefore, to determine the magnitude of these various factors so that a completely protective coating can be selected economically and scientifically to offset their detrimental effects. The purpose of this paper is to assemble and summarize present knowledge on the subject of available coating materials, their effectiveness, and their approximate cost of application.
